Frank Ocean Biography: Christopher Edwin Breaux, more commonly referred to as Frank Ocean, was born in Long Island, California, on October 28, 1987. Calvin Edward Cooksey and Katonya Breaux are his parents. Ocean’s ancestry is African-American. Ashley, his sister, and Ryan, his half-brother, are his siblings.
Ocean was a young child when his family moved to New Orleans. Ocean completed his secondary education at John Ehret High School in 2005. His objective in attending the University of New Orleans was to earn a degree in English. As a result of Hurricane Katrina, the residence of Ocean’s family was completely devastated. Enrolling at the University of Louisiana at Lafayette required him to relocate. Ocean withdrawn from college to pursue a vocation in music in 2006. His residence was Los Angeles.
Ocean began his professional life as a ghostwriter in the music industry. The songwriter penned compositions for notable artists including Beyonce, John Legend, and Justin Bieber. Ocean joined the rap collective Odd Future in 2010. Ocean released the mixtape “Nostalgia, Ultra” in 2011. The mixtape’s success assisted him in securing a recording contract with Def Jam Recordings. Ocean released “Channel Orange,” his debut album, in 2012. The album and the single ‘Thinkin About You’ both won Grammy Awards for Best Urban Contemporary Album and Record of the Year, respectively. Independently releasing his second album, “Blonde,” in 2016 was the multitalented artist.
Ocean significantly influenced the music industry. By skillfully fusing elements of jazz and funk with R&B, he established himself as one of the preeminent artists of his time. Some of Ocean’s song lyrics and previous interviews suggest that he is bisexual; nevertheless, he maintains a private romantic life.
